这表明在 heap_tlsf.c 文件的第 371 行发生了一个断言失败。断言失败的原因是 block_is_free(block) 返回了 false,即该内存块不是空闲状态,但程序却试图释放它。 2. 查找heap_tlsf.c文件和相关代码行 由于我们没有具体的 heap_tlsf.c 文件内容,但基于错误信息和搜索结果,我们可以推测相关的代码行可能涉及...
0x403821cd: esp_system_abort at C:/esp/Espressif/frameworks/esp-idf-v4.4/components/esp_system/esp_system.c:121 0x40388c0e: __assert_func at C:/esp/Espressif/frameworks/esp-idf-v4.4/components/newlib/assert.c:85 0x40387c06: tlsf_free at C:/esp/Espressif/frameworks/esp-idf-v4.4/co...
Espressif IoT Development Framework. Official development framework for Espressif SoCs. - esp-idf/components/heap/heap_tlsf.c at 1e1030e5ef4f1c932ac23b36d1e98cf87f8a7526 · espressif/esp-idf
1、活动形式:报名后发放通知书和研学手册,让营员初步了解少年科学营内容和流程;全国各地组织的营员同期活动,各队实地现场学习与实践,更多交流、协助与竞赛;活动结束后,分享、交流、总结,汇编整理成果。 2、研学内容:依据神农架国家公园研学手册,让学生深度体验科学探究的一般方法,了解掌握普通地质学入门...
remove_free_block at C:/repos/v3/esp-idf/components/heap/heap_tlsf.c:206 (inlined by) block_locate_free at C:/repos/v3/esp-idf/components/heap/heap_tlsf.c:442 (inlined by) tlsf_malloc at C:/repos/v3/esp-idf/components/heap/heap_tlsf.c:849 0x4038a675: multi_heap_malloc_impl...
assert failed: block_trim_free heap_tlsf.c:371 (block_is_free(block) && "block must be free") However, this interface has never reported this error when the reporting frequency is low or the interface reads data from the serial port (instead of nimble). ...
Summary This PR is a part of #8131. mm/heap/tlsf: add global multi-mempool for heap manager and tlsf continue the work: #7450 Impact add blobal multi-mempool for heap manager, please look #8131 for...
Commits BreadcrumbsHistory for esp-idf components heap heap_tlsf.c on1e1030e User selector All users DatepickerAll time Commit History End of commit history for this fileFooter © 2025 GitHub, Inc. Footer navigation Terms Privacy Security Status Docs Contact Manage cookies Do not ...